Two late homers derail Shields solid effort
KC@OAK: Lough's RBI double puts Royals on the board OAKLAND -- James Shields hasn't been giving up much lately. But he hasn't been getting much support either. That pattern prevailed again on Friday night as Shields and the Royals lost to the Oakland Athletics, 2-1, in front of 14,602 fans at O.co Coliseum. Adam Rosales' leadoff home run off Shields in the eighth inning ...

Independence students lose 1129 pounds
KANSAS CITY, Mo. - The Independence School District welcomed home another class of students Friday from a semester at a life-changing fitness program. 41 Action News traveled to MindStream Academy in South Carolina last fall to show you the hardcore regiment. Many of those same kids returned to MindStream in January to continue their transformation. Parents, siblings and district representatives ...
